Bariatric operation refers to a suite of surgical methods meant to assist reduce body weight by modifying the digestive procedure. It typically incorporates methods like gastric bypass, sleeve gastrectomy, and adjustable gastric banding. These surgical procedures prohibit the level of food the abdomen can hold or decrease nutrient absorption, or often equally, to facilitate weight reduction. Ironically, the very system that makes bariatric operation helpful—restricting food stuff consumption and absorption—can lead to nutritional deficiencies. The lack to soak up ample nutrients may result in conditions for instance anemia, osteoporosis, and deficiencies in nutritional vitamins B1, B12, and D. No surgical treatment is totally free from risks. Bariatric surgery may well give rise to difficulties including bleeding, infections, leaks from the surgical web-site, and blood clots. You can find even a Risk of building gallstones on account of quick fat loss. Is shedding pounds really worth the cost of these probable surgical problems?
